    Finally got my truck back from a rear main seal fix so decided to knock out the 3rd taillight replacement from Evil Manufacturing. This thing is badass. It is heavy duty quality with a thick rubber tube gasket all the way around so I don't expect any leaks. After several cheap lame (leaky) lighting choices, I went for the best (and most expensive).

    If drilling into your cab makes you queasy you'll steer clear of this product lol. It requires (4) 19/56" holes and nutserts so you'll need one of those tools too. This actually appeals to me as I am tired of messing with the little 10mm nuts holding the shabby housings of the stock style lights. I used some clear automotive RTV around the nutserts for additional leak protection.

    This.

    The harness runs along the back headliner down the pillar, along the sills up through the firewall grommet and to your battery/accessory fuse block.
